Looking to the future, the shower pill will likely continue to evolve in response to changing consumer values, particularly regarding sustainability. The very qualities that made the product successful—its small size and rigid structure—also present an environmental challenge. The plastic packaging and the potential for microplastics from the effervescent discs are points of contention for eco-conscious consumers. In response, the industry is undergoing a green revolution. Forward-thinking brands are now focusing on producing bath bombs with biodegradable or plastic-free packaging. They are sourcing organic and ethically produced ingredients, appealing to the growing demographic of consumers who prioritize transparency and ethical sourcing. The formulation itself is also being scrutinized, with a move away from synthetic dyes and towards natural, plant-based colorants. This evolution ensures that the shower pill remains relevant. It adapts from a symbol of indulgence to a symbol of responsible indulgence. By addressing its environmental footprint, the industry can ensure that the fizzy joy of the shower pill continues to be a positive force, both for personal well-being and for the planet. It is a product that has successfully captured a moment in time, and its ability to adapt will determine its longevity in the ever-changing world of consumer goods.

The topic of Zimmer Biomet net worth is a fascinating intersection of corporate finance, orthopedic innovation, and individual wealth creation, prompting a deep dive into what this specific figure truly represents beyond a mere number on a financial statement. To understand the net worth associated with Zimmer Biomet, one must first dissect the company itself, which was formed through the strategic merger of Zimmer Holdings and Biomet in 2015, creating a global powerhouse specializing in musculoskeletal solutions. This entity generates substantial revenue through the sale of artificial joints, surgical tools, and advanced medical technologies used in reconstructive surgery and trauma care, positioning it as a critical component within the larger healthcare sector. The net worth of the company is a reflection of its total assets minus liabilities, a sum that encompasses vast manufacturing facilities, extensive intellectual property related to implant designs, and a robust distribution network spanning continents. For investors, this net worth is a testament to the company’s stability and its ability to generate consistent cash flows, largely driven by an aging global population and the increasing prevalence of joint replacements.
